1. Are bamboo bags waterproof?
No, untreated bamboo bags are not waterproof. However, many manufacturers offer water-resistant finishes like lacquer.
2. How durable are bamboo bags?
Bamboo bags are generally quite durable, especially those made from sturdy bamboo stalks. However, the durability can vary depending on the construction and type of bamboo used.
3. How should I clean my bamboo bag?
Cleaning methods vary. Generally, gentle wiping with a damp cloth is recommended. Avoid harsh chemicals and prolonged soaking.
4. Are all bamboo bags handmade?
Many bamboo bags are handmade, especially those from smaller manufacturers. Larger companies may use a combination of hand-crafting and machine production.
